একটি বিদ্যমান "জেনেরিক" হোস্টে ডকার-মেশিন?


13

আমার ল্যানে আমার একটি মেশিন রয়েছে যাতে আমার এসএসএইচ অ্যাক্সেস রয়েছে। আমি কীভাবে এটি সেট আপ করতে পারি যাতে আমি এটি ব্যবহার করে যোগাযোগ করতে পারি docker-machine?

নতুন হোস্টের জন্য ব্যবহৃত আইএসও তৈরির জন্য একটি প্রকল্প ( বুট 2 ডকার ) রয়েছে, যেমন ভার্চুয়ালবক্স, ডিজিটাল মহাসাগর ইত্যাদির সাহায্যে কোনও নতুন উদাহরণ শুরু করার সময় আমি ইতিমধ্যে সেট আপ করা মেশিনটি না ফেলেই এই সেট আপটি করতে চাই - কেবলমাত্র ডকার-মেশিন "নোড" পরিষেবা চালান।


কীভাবে এটিরdocker-machine অনুমতি দেওয়া উচিত তা নির্ধারণের জন্য বর্তমানে একটি ওপেন ইস্যু নেই কোনও ড্রাইভার কেস # 2667
ডেভিড

উত্তর:


18

জেনেরিক ড্রাইভার যা বিদ্যমান ভিএম / হোস্ট যুক্ত করতে দেয় তা ব্যবহার করে ডকার-মেশিনটি বাক্সের বাইরে 0.3 ব্যবহার করতে পারে:

$ docker-machine create -d generic \
--generic-ssh-user ubuntu \
--generic-ssh-key ~/Downloads/manually_created_key \
--generic-ip-address 12.34.56.78 \
jungle

https://docs.docker.com/machine/drivers/generic/


কীভাবে এটি সম্ভব তা আপনি আরও তথ্য সরবরাহ করতে পারেন?
pgreen2

1
উদাহরণটি অন্তর্ভুক্ত করার জন্য আমি উত্তরটি আপডেট করেছি, আশা করি এটি এটিকে আরও সহায়ক করে
তুলেছে

আপনি কি পাব চাবি নির্দেশ করার কথা? github.com/docker/machine/blob/master/drivers/generic/…
রন ই

1
এবং কীভাবে এই ড্রাইভারটিকে ডিজিটাল সাগর ফোঁটাগুলির সাথে একত্রে ব্যবহার করবেন?
হোমস

1
বিদ্যমান মেশিনকে স্বীকার করতে জেনেরিক ড্রাইভার ব্যবহার করা - আমার সমস্ত পাত্রে থামায় s এবং এটি ভাল নয়, কারণ আমার কাছে 5 টি ডকার-কমপোজ.আইএমএল ফাইল রয়েছে যা বিভিন্ন রেপোতে পড়ে আছে এবং সেগুলি আবার শুরু করা একটি বিশাল ব্যথা। জেনেরিক ড্রাইভারের কারণে ডাউনটাইম থাকা আমার কাছে বোধগম্য নয়
হোলস
আ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.